Origin: Ancient tea trees, Wuyi mountain, Fujian, China
Experience an exquisite oolong crafted for true connoisseurs.
Harvested from ancient tea trees in Wuyishan, Fujian, this Supreme Grade Lao Cong Shui Xian offers:
An elegant orchid aroma
A silky, mellow mouthfeel
Deep, layered flavours characteristic of authentic cliff-grown teas
A refined tea that beautifully embodies tradition, wellness, and culture — perfect for the discerning palate.

Brewing Methods
Western-Style (Everyday Use)
-
Use 3–4 g of tea per 250–300 ml of water.
-
Heat your water to 90 – 95 °C (just off the boil) to bring out the depth without scorching.
-
Optionally, rinse the leaves briefly (5–10 seconds) to awaken them, then discard the rinse.
-
Steep for 3–5 minutes, adjusting for your taste — shorter if you prefer a lighter liquor, longer for a richer brew.
-
You can re-steep the leaves 2–3 times, increasing the steeping time (e.g. +30–60 seconds) with each infusion.
-
Decant fully after brewing to stop the extraction; this helps preserve clarity and prevents bitterness.
Gongfu-Style (Traditional & Connoisseur)
-
Use a gaiwan or small teapot (100–120 ml) plus a fairness pitcher.
-
Measure 6–8 g of tea per 100 ml of water to create a concentrated brew.
-
Heat water to 90–95 °C for optimal extraction without damaging the leaves.
-
Rinse the leaves with hot water for 5 seconds, discard that water to help open the leaves.
-
For the first infusion, steep for 20–30 seconds (lighter oolong) or up to 45 seconds for more roasted styles.
-
For subsequent infusions, gradually increase steeping time by ~5–15 seconds per round.
-
Expect to get 6–12+ infusions from a high-quality oolong — each steep reveals new layers of flavor.
-
Always pour the brewed tea into the fairness pitcher before serving — don’t leave leaves sitting in hot water.
General Tips
-
Use fresh, filtered water to highlight the tea’s complex aromas and flavours.
-
Pre-warm your teaware (teapot, gaiwan, cups) by rinsing with hot water — this helps the leaves open more evenly.
-
Taste each infusion — because this is a premium oolong, the flavour will evolve beautifully across multiple brews.
